Cabuc Coffee
Cabuc Coffee has only two inspections on file, a thin record to work from. Cabuc Coffee was last inspected on Oct 8, 2025. Low risk means the most recent visit produced few or no significant findings.
Compared to the prior visit, the count dropped from eight violations to two.
Across the inspection history, hot TCS food item not held at or above 140 °F is the issue that surfaces most often, recorded two times.
Compared to the broader Manhattan restaurant scene, where the average is 77, this is a stronger showing. Overall, the inspection record reads well.
